Park Center is currently looking for someone to teach knitting/crocheting. The volunteer needs to be someone who is dedicated, energetic, compassionate and feels comfortable working with a population of individuals with a diagnosed mental illness. Additionally, the volunteer must be someone who is extremely patient, as the members of our knitting group have varying levels of experience.

Member program hours are Monday-Friday, 9:00-1:30. As far as commitment is concerned, we would like for there to be consistency in your volunteer schedule -- same day or days each week, same time -- because our members (the individuals who attend our day program) need consistency.

Mission Statement

Our mission is to assist adults with serious mental illness in Davidson and surrounding counties through housing, employment and socialization so that they may achieve independence in their daily lives.

Description

Each month, Park Center serves hundreds of adults with mental illness in employment training and placement, treatment, case management, housing and other support services.
